VAIBHAV Fellowship Call 2025

The Department of Science and Technology (DST), Ministry of Science and Technology, Government of India, is implementing the VAIBHAV Fellowship Program. VAIBHAV Fellowship envisages a collaboration between scientists of Indian Diaspora with Indian Higher Educational Institutions (HEIs), Universities and/ or public funded Scientific Institutions. The VAIBHAV Fellow would identify an Indian Institution for collaboration and may spend up to two months in a year for maximum 3 years.

Eligibility: "1) For applicants – VAIBHAV Fellow: a) Non-Resident Indian (NRI), Persons of Indian Origin (PIO) and Overseas Citizen of India (OCI), currently working abroad. b) Ph.D/M.D/M.S/M.Tech degree from a recognized University. c) Engaged in active research. d) Working/worked in foreign Institute/University (in regular/tenure employment as a faculty) for at least 5 years or more. 2) For host Indian Institutions: a) Higher Educational Institutions / University ranked in top 200 in NIRF overall rankings or having NAAC ‘A+’ grade or above and/or b) Public funded Scientific Institutes/National Laboratories.

 Last date: Friday, May 30, 2025
